ticktick-mcp

ticktick-mcp

53

The TickTick MCP Server is designed to integrate TickTick's task management capabilities directly with Claude and other MCP clients, allowing for an extensive range of task management activities such as viewing, creating, and updating tasks and projects. Featuring seamless API integration, this server makes task management more efficient through natural language commands.

What is the TickTick MCP Server?

The TickTick MCP Server is a Model Context Protocol server that allows users to manage their TickTick tasks and projects through natural language commands using Claude and other MCP clients.

How do I authenticate with TickTick?

Authentication is done via OAuth2. You need to register your application at the TickTick Developer Center, obtain your Client ID and Secret, and follow the authentication flow to authorize the application.

Can I use the TickTick MCP Server with Dida365?

Yes, the server supports Dida365, the China version of TickTick. The authentication process is similar, requiring registration at the Dida365 Developer Center and setting specific environment variables.

What are the prerequisites for installing the TickTick MCP Server?

You need Python 3.10 or higher, the 'uv' package installer, a TickTick account with API access, and TickTick API credentials.

How do I integrate the TickTick MCP Server with Claude for Desktop?

You need to edit the Claude for Desktop configuration file to include the TickTick MCP server configuration, specifying the command and arguments to run the server.